I went on a 3 day Theta Healing course a couple of years ago, after I'd learned QT. I found it difficult because it's very much 'in your mind.' We did a meditation where we went to the end of the universe, into the creator's realm, and there asked for whatever healing we wanted. You have to see the healing happening as a download from the creator, going into the person's body - much more psychic than QT. It can work if you can get the sense of seeing something without going off into doubts! You need to develop control over your mind and emotions.
I used it for downloading emotional states with a couple of people but I could just as well have 'sent' them the states myself or used QT. I haven't used it successfully for physical healing and I have to confess at one point during the last day of the course I felt it was all too much, I didn't understand anything and was sorely tempted to leave! I didn't though and from then on I rather enjoyed it. You also practice 'seeing' where energy blocks are by scanning the other person mentally - I got some blocks right on my partner but found it all very nerve-wracking! Hard to remember how to do it afterwards too. They also 'pull' negative beliefs, and replace them with better alternatives, which I've not really done since, and I keep meaning to have a go because that would be very useful! All the work we had done as a group (pulling various negative beliefs) didn't seem to have any effect on me. At the end we had to 'read' the immediate future for someone we couldn't see (sat with eyes closed while someone sat behind us) and again I did manage that but was very worried I was just imagining a load of nonsense! So for psychic development it's good but for healing I still much prefer QT. I didn't hear of anyone during the course having any real healing (unlike during the QT courses) and I think it's harder to learn and understand for anyone with self-confidence issues! Useful to know about though and promises the possibility of instant and miraculous healings where you 'see' the body just as it was before an injury or illness (i.e. refuse to acknowledge the injury etc. ever took place.) One of the principles of quantum physics there - the observer is the one who creates the outcome. One other thing, I contacted someone on the course with me several months later, to see if we could have a practice and revise the stuff we'd learned, and she said she'd got severely unbalanced practicing it herself and had a mental breakdown - needed to be hospitalised for a time! So there are drawbacks and it can overload some brains. QT is still no.1 for me but I will always want to know the principles of other methods! |
